directions

  • Trim tendons and fat from the pork. Mix 3 tbsp of chilli sauce with the lime rind, oil, garlic and spices in a shallow dish. Add the pork and coat well. Leave to marinate at room temperature for at least 1 hour.
  • Preheat oven to 180°C Put the pork in a small roasting dish with the marinade and roast for 30 to 40 minutes, depending on the thickness of the meat.
  • Leave the pork to rest for 10 minutes on a board. Mix the juices from the roasting dish in a small pan with the remaining 3 tbsp of chilli sauce and the lime juice, to taste, and warm through.
  • Slice the pork and serve on plates, with the chilli sauce spooned over the meat.
